Why do outboard motors cost so much?

The boat engine (outboard) is expensive because they need to withstand the marine environment well, so all the parts used in making one are expensive stuff. And they don’t sell numerous motors all the time, so to stay in business, they need to make a profit, so the price of an outboard (boat motor) is high.

What is faster 2-stroke or 4-stroke outboard?

Because a 2-stroke engine only uses two piston strokes to generate one revolution of crankshaft power, it generates much more power than a 4-stroke engine of the same horsepower. This gives 2-strokes better top-end speed and acceleration.

How fast can a 150-hp outboard motor go?

A single 115 to 150-hp engine can produce a reasonable performance for an entry-level fiberglass sportboat from 17′-19′, depending on the load. With it, a powerboat in this range can have a top speed from 40 to 45 mph, with cruising speeds in the mid-20s.

Why are Yamaha outboards not available?

Yamaha has told customers that its ability to address the demand for high-output outboards “will be very fluid.” That followed a letter sent in December that said overwhelming pent-up demand for 2.8-liter, 4.2-liter V6, 5.3-liter V8 outboards and rigging items made it impossible for the company to meet demand.

Why is there a shortage of Yamaha outboards?

The pandemic idled boat and engine manufacturers and disrupted global supply chains. Yamaha outboards still are built in Japan, smaller Mercury outboards are foreign-made and many electronic accessories come from Asia. ‘We’re also seeing an unprecedented amount of orders coming in,” Harmon said.
